I wouldn't even consider using an AI fixture without all 70 degree optics unless I had a deep tank. I originally mounted the hanging fixture from rails attached to my stand and couldn't get the height I needed to get a good light spread. I switched to all 70's which made everything much better. Eventually I hung the lights from the ceiling and thought great, I can go back to 40º optics. I put them back on, and my tank all of a sudden looked a lot darker and I had a LOT of areas and corals that were receiving light with 70º optics that were in complete shade using 40ºs.

And that is with 2 fixtures on a 24x24x24 tank.
